The Longton festival dedicated to the 'Prince of Darkness'
A festival dedicated to Ozzy Osbourne, 'The Prince of Darkness' is being held at The John Marston pub in Longton. 'Ozz Fest' will be raising money for Parkinson's UK. Co-organiser Rachel Shenton says around 40 local musicians are taking part.
